I tried searching, forgive me if I missed something guys.

I was wondering if there was a urethane kit that had a front bumper/lip that will be higher than my stock one? I know the answer is probably no, but if anyone would know... it would be you guys. Thanks again!

There is no eurethane body kits available for the Mx-3. If you want something higher, the MazdaSpeed front bumper sits about 1" higher than a GS w/lip.
